JSqlParser能够解析SQL语句并它翻译成一个Java类层次。它产生的层次可以使用访问者模式导航。 项目主页: http://www.open-open.com/lib/view/home/1334064655077
做开发,平时难免和数据库打交道,特别是写存储过程,对于我们这些不常写SQL的人来说是一件极其痛苦的事,每次写完运行总是有错,如果用的是本地数据库的话还好,可以在本机调试SQL,那如果在数据库在服务器上面,调试被禁用,那就悲剧了~
•尽量使用单字段主键 不允许使用外键 •外键增加了表结构变更及数据迁移的复杂性 •外键对插入,更新的性能有影响,需要检查主外键约束 •数据完整性由程序控制 NULL属性 •新加的表,所有字段禁止NULL
在ORACLE数据库中,表与表之间的SQL JOIN方式有多种(不仅表与表,还可以表与视图、物化视图等联结),官方的解释如下所示 A join is a query that combines rows
+------+-----------+----------+ 注:我们上述的sql语句全部基于mysql数据库执行。 总结 本文主要描述了sql join的分类以及各种join的区别,通过简单的示例,让大家更
ambda表达式操作数据库的框架,相比Java世界中现在非常流行的mybatis,它可以极大减少SQL语句的编写。 从图形界面开始使用Speedment Speedment使用Groovy配置来找
SQL Server中所有全局变量都使用两个@符号作为前缀 --1.@@error 最后一个T-SQL错误的错误号(目的是或得违反约束的错误号) insert into Subject values('测试工程师')--违反了约束
原文 http://dufei.blog.51cto.com/382644/1665788 SQL Server支持多种不同类型的备份,但最常用的还是完整备份、差异备份和事务日志备份。至于说到底能
内存管理优化 Redis Hash是value内部为一个HashMap,如果该Map的成员数比较少,则会采用类似一维线性的紧凑格式来存储该Map, 即省去了大量指针的内存开销,这个参数控制对应在redis
是一个开源的样式表CSS优化工具,使用csstidy 可以轻易的将你的CSS 样式压缩,压缩率能达到1/4以上,还可以自动将CSS代码中的注释、多余的属性去掉,并将相似的样式合并以达到优化压缩CSS样式最大化。
3,如果用户数据大于1m,则memcached会将其切割,放到多个chunk内。 4,已分配出去的page不能回收。 优化建议 1,-n 参数的设置,注意将此参数设置为1024可以整除的数(还要考虑48B的差值),否则余下来的部分就浪费了。
iew可以通过将绘图操作移动到另一个单独线程上提高性能。 普通View的绘制过程都是在主线程(UI线程)中完成,如果某些绘图操作影响性能就不好优化了,这时我们可以考虑使用SurfaceView和T
Mysql查询优化器的工作是为查询语句选择合适的执行路径。查询优化器的代码一般是经常变动的,这和存储引擎不太一样。因此,需要理解最新版本的查询优化器是如何组织的,请参考相应的源代码。整体而言,优化器有很多相
索引一般用于在数据规模大时对查询进行优化的一种机制,对于一般的查询来说,mysql会去遍历整个表,来查询符合要求的结果;如果借助于索引,mysql会将要索引的字段按照一定的算法进行处理,并生成一个类似
产环境中 regionserver的内存都配置很大,以扩大memstore和cache的大小,提高性能,但是内存配置大了以后,regionserver在 jvm做一次内存大回收时,时间也会变长,很有可能这个时间超过zookeeper
五、优化文件系统挂载参数 。 首先关于使用什么文件系统,网上很多测试,烟花缭乱.大概的结论如下。 xfs > ext3:xfs性能优于ext3 ext4 > ext3:ext4性能优于ext3
HD和NET的初始化被移动到worker线程来完成。 0. background 增加新目录sql/conn_handler,定义了大量的类来处理连接部分的逻辑。下图简单描述了下各个类的关系,可能
垃圾回收器工作原理及使用实例介绍》 中已经介绍过年轻代、年老代、永生代,本文主要讲讲如何运用这些区域,为系统性能提供更好的帮助。本文不再重复这些概念,直接进入主题。 回页首 如何将新对象预留在年轻代 众所周知,由于
快速的页面加载对提升搜索引擎排名、网站转化率和整体的用户体验是非常重要的。网站页面的加载速度也是衡量网站性能的一个重要因素。 如果网站不是以最好的性能在运行,迟缓的加载会让你在低的排名和搜索流量上花费更大的代价。页面的加载速
重构主要有两个目的: 提高代码性能 提高代码的可维护性 提高代码性能 提高CSS代码性能主要有两个点: 1、提高页面的加载性能 提高页面的加载性能,简单说就是减小CSS文件的大小,